VR enhances early design phases and emotional product evaluation

Virtual Reality (VR) can effectively support early design stages and the evaluation of emotionally resonant product aspects, extending beyond traditional 3D modeling and virtual prototyping.

Electronics · 2020

01

Key Findings

  • 01VR supports traditional design activities like 3D modeling and virtual prototyping.
  • 02VR can also facilitate co-design and design education.
  • 03VR is particularly effective in evaluating products with an emotional dimension.
  • 04While VR technologies and design functions show relevant matches, a strict separation is not always clear.

Method & Evidence

AimTo investigate the diverse applications of Virtual Reality (VR) within engineering and product design, and to understand its role across different design phases and functions.
MethodSystematic Literature Review
ProcedureThe researchers reviewed 86 sources related to VR applications in design, categorizing them based on supported design functions, VR technologies employed, and complementary systems used.
Sample86 sources
ContextEngineering and Product Design

Variables

IVUse of Virtual Reality (VR) in design
DVSupport for early design phases, emotional product evaluation, design functions supported (e.g., modeling, co-design)
CVType of VR technology, specific design software, industry sector
